  10. This is very good news because it shows again the work the club have done to make things sustainable. By clearing the debt, it means we are now in the best financial position we have been in for years. It is a clear step forward, and I do not think the Reedtz would have done this if they felt more heavy investment was still needed from them. That does not mean they will not put in more of their own money, but it does show they are aiming to make the club stand on its own feet. They want the club to use its own resources well, which should leave us much healthier in the long run.
